[Bug 104566] [CI] igt at kms_flip@busy-flip[-interruptible] - Incomplete - owatch Softdog

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Wed Jan 10 07:48:03 UTC 2018


https://bugs.freedesktop.org/show_bug.cgi?id=104566

--- Comment #1 from Marta Löfstedt <marta.lofstedt at intel.com> ---
I tested on my BDW, the regression appear to be caused by:

commit a10195bbe7f4e6ba540083ba13126ef745116cae
Author: Leo (Sunpeng) Li <sunpeng.li at amd.com>
Date:   Thu Jan 4 14:47:33 2018 -0500

    drm/atomic: Fix memleak on ERESTARTSYS during non-blocking commits

    During a non-blocking commit, it is possible to return before the
    commit_tail work is queued (-ERESTARTSYS, for example).

    Since a reference on the crtc commit object is obtained for the pending
    vblank event when preparing the commit, the above situation will leave
    us with an extra reference.

    Therefore, if the commit_tail worker has not consumed the event at the
    end of a commit, release it's reference.

    Signed-off-by: Leo (Sunpeng) Li <sunpeng.li at amd.com>
    Acked-by: Harry Wentland <harry.wentland at amd.com>
    Signed-off-by: Alex Deucher <alexander.deucher at amd.com>
    Link:
https://patchwork.freedesktop.org/patch/msgid/1515095253-29817-1-git-send-email-sunpeng.li@amd.com

I'll send up a try-bot to check it on shards.

-- 
You are receiving this mail because:
You are the assignee for the bug.
You are on the CC list for the bug.
You are the QA Contact for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.freedesktop.org/archives/intel-gfx-bugs/attachments/20180110/e8e053ae/attachment.html>


More information about the intel-gfx-bugs mailing list